What is a commercial bowl?
A commercial bowl is a professional-grade serving vessel designed for high-frequency use in foodservice environments. Constructed from durable materials such as vitrified china or high-strength ceramics, these bowls are engineered to withstand repetitive handling, temperature variations, and cleaning processes common in restaurants, buffets, and catering operations.
